Output 2e1a798c8ea24a8b8da623569a56d3014b5caaa1bcc871b043e66c777f9f8d7a:6

value
52583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d0445c88c4e68b5d19974627ad1668fde87d271 OP_EQUAL
address
3G1F8XTfABPRv88qvU3owU5tbEnqzTBApQ
transaction
2e1a798c8ea24a8b8da623569a56d3014b5caaa1bcc871b043e66c777f9f8d7a
confirmations
386283
spent
true